Concrete needed for concrete floor 15' x 22' x 5" will be 7.63 cubic yards if your grading is pefect - Remember to add a bit more (always better to have some left over than to come up short)

concrete blocks provided excellent insulation against extreme temperatures and noise, were fire-resistant, stood up well in earthquakes, and needed little maintenance.
